“` 指针和数组的主要区别如下:

<figure><table><thead><tr><th>指针</th><th>数组</th></tr></thead><tbody><tr><td>保存数据的地址</td><td>保存数据</td></tr><tr><td>间接访问数据,首先获得指针的内容,然后将其作为地址,从该地址中提取数据</td><td>直接访问数据,</td></tr><tr><td>通常用于动态的数据结构</td><td>通常用于固定数目且数据类型相同的元素</td></tr><tr><td>通过Malloc分配内存,free释放内存</td><td>隐式的分配和删除</td></tr><tr><td>通常指向匿名数据,操作匿名函数</td><td>自身即为数据名</td></tr></tbody></table></figure>

<h2> </h2>

“`

Was this helpful?

0 / 0

发表回复 0

Your email address will not be published.